Variables of numeric types are created when you assign a value to them: Example Get your own … WebMar 9, 2024 · An Armstrong number of three digits is an integer such that the sum of the cubes of its digits is equal to the number itself. For example, 371 is an Armstrong number since 3**3 + 7**3 + 1**3 = 371. Algorithm Input the number. Initialize sum=0 and temp=number. Find the total number of digits in the number. Repeat until (temp != 0)
